Emergency Access Binder

If you couldn't tell someone yourself, would they know which accounts exist, or how to get into them? This builds an inventory of what exists and where access lives — not a list of your actual passwords.

Do not type your actual passwords into this form or the generated document. This tool runs entirely in your browser — nothing is sent anywhere — but the PDF it creates is a plain file, and plain files get lost, synced to the cloud, or opened on the wrong device. Instead, for each account, note where the real credentials live (a password manager, a sealed envelope in a safe, "call and verify identity") so your trusted person knows how to get in — not what the password is. Once printed, store this somewhere physically secure (a safe, a safe deposit box) and tell your trusted person where it is.
